  #news_login input,.form .error{display:inline-block;position:absolute}body{background-image:url(/assets/news/img/newstitle.gif);background-position:98% 18%;background-repeat:no-repeat}.login{position:relative;height:9.6em}.login a{position:absolute;top:1.1em}.login h1,.login p{overflow:hidden;text-indent:-9999px}.form .error{top:6.2em;left:8.3em;color:red;font-weight:700;width:15em;overflow:hidden}.logout{text-align:center}#news_login{margin:0 auto;width:30em;height:8em;padding:1em;background:url(/assets/news/img/bg_stripe.png);border:1px dotted #aaa;box-shadow:0 0 10px 1px #ccc;position:relative}#news_login label{display:block;padding:.6em;line-height:1.5}#news_login input{width:20em;left:8em;border-bottom:1px solid #aaa;padding-left:.25em;transition:background-color 250ms ease-in-out}#news_login input:active,#news_login input:focus,#news_login input:hover{background-color:#ededed}#news_login input[name=submit]{bottom:1em;width:8em;left:unset;right:1em;cursor:pointer;float:right}